Analysis
Benin recorded 71 1000 USD for united states of america — forest products (export/import) — import in 2018.
That represents a change of up 787.5% on the previous year and down 87.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, united states of america — forest products (export/import) — import in Benin peaked at 560 1000 USD in 2008 and was at its lowest, 3 1000 USD, in 2001.
Benin ranks 134th of 154 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
